Welcome to the Wild East, on the frontier of the mighty Amazon.
Pucallpa isn't a stand-out destination, but it's the logical gateway to the Peruvian Amazon and is perfectly pleasant in its own right. A sprawling, dusty kind of place, this lively river port is hemmed in by humid walls of jungle and commands a broad sweep of the mighty Río Ucayali.
Strikes and other civil unrest, including the blockading of the airport and main access roads of Pucallpa, have occurred in the departments of Puno and Ucayali in 2007. A state of emergency is currently in force for Coronel Portillo, the province in which Pucallpa is situated: travelers should exercise a high degree of caution, monitor local developments and avoid any demonstrations.
